Vacancy is in the Metro Hartford Innovation Services Department. Under general supervision, ensures appropriate security controls are in place that will safeguard applications and platforms within the City of Hartford and Hartford Public Schools. Coordinates with end-users, engineers, application owners, and current Metro Hartford Innovation Services support staff to ensure the successful operations management of security processes. Implements, upgrades, and monitors security measures for the protection of the computer networks and information. Deploys, configures, and administers the security infrastructure and application. Plans and implements security measures to protect computer systems, networks and data. Assists staff with designing and implementing safeguards to protect computer and telecommunication systems. Manages and monitors intrusion detection and prevention systems. Installs and uses software, such as firewalls and data encryption programs, to protect sensitive information. Investigates suspected and actual breaches of security and undertake reporting/remedial action as required. Establishes system controls by developing framework for controls and levels of access; recommends improvements. Conducts periodic vulnerability and security audits. Evaluates Data Loss Prevention use cases across Data-in-Motion, Data-in-Use, and Data-at-Rest. Develops and implements policies related to secure hardware and software. Provides after-hours network support on a periodic on-call basis. Performs related work as required.

The examination will consist of a rating of your training and experience as contained on your application and may include a written test, an oral test, a performance test, or a combination thereof. All parts of the examination, including tests and ratings, will be related to the requirements of the position. The examination will be designed to measure the following: 

Knowledge of: 
  • Troubleshooting firewalls, Intrusion Detection, VPN appliances, vulnerability assessment tools, event and log analysis, security change tracking and other network security systems and devices 
  • Center for Internet Security (CIS), National Institute for Standards and Technology (NIST), and Information Technology Infrastructure Library (ITIL) 
  • Data communications and networking
  • Firewalls, proxies, SIEM, antivirus, and IDPS concepts 
  • Malware distribution and technical risk
  • Networking protocols and theory
Skills in: 
  • Patch management with the ability to deploy patches in a timely manner while understanding business impact
  • Analytics and problem-solving with a results-oriented focus
  • Project management and organization 
Ability to: 
  • Devise and enforce Network and OS security policies while balancing the needs of a diverse and dynamic business 
  • Write scripts at a high level 
  • Identify and mitigate network vulnerabilities and explain how to avoid them 
  • Analyze overall network security posture as well as specific events 
  • Understand and apply new processes, procedures and software tools 
  • Work in a fast paced and flexible environment, particularly on critical care and on-call duties 
  • Establish and maintain effective working relationships with stakeholders

Open to all applicants who meet the following qualifications:

Graduation from a recognized college or university with a degree in Information Technology;

                                                                   OR 

Two (2) years of work experience in Cyber Security within the last four (4) years.

Licenses; Certifications; Special Requirements: 
One of the following Certifications must be obtained within one (1) year from their date of appointment to the classification:

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A)
Cisco Certified Network Associate Security Certification (CCNA Security)
Global Information Assurance Certification (GIAC)
